AI-Powered Simulation Tools for Surrogate Modeling Engineering Workflows with Siml.ai and NVIDIA Modulus

- AI-powered simulation tools are essential for engineering challenges like designing nuclear fusion reactors or optimizing wind farms.
- NVIDIA Modulus is an open-source physics-ML platform that combines physics with deep learning training data to create high-fidelity surrogate models.
- Siml.ai, developed by DimensionLab, is a web platform for AI-driven engineering that uses NVIDIA Modulus as its backbone.
- Siml.ai's Model Engineer application simplifies AI surrogate modeling for domain experts by providing powerful no-code abstractions.
- Model Engineer allows engineers to construct large datasets, convert them into a fast web format, and start training simulation models with just a few clicks.
- Siml.ai's tools and workflows leverage physics-ML to deliver AI solutions on par with industry standard simulation software but with reduced cost and time.
- To learn more about physics-ML and NVIDIA Modulus, the NVIDIA Deep Learning Institute offers a course on Introduction to Physics-Informed Machine Learning with Modulus.
